Our Q3 cash-flow forecast projects net inflows of 2.1m, driven by renewals in the Calderis product line and slower-than-expected hiring. Receivables aging has improved two days quarter over quarter, though the Marden warehouse lease renewal will pressure October liquidity. We have modelled three scenarios; even the conservative case keeps reserves above covenant thresholds. Finance will circulate full schedules before the meeting. The forecast assumptions connect directly to the plans summarised below.

internal memo for hahip-tawip: Wenmirox Freight is in early talks to buy Zorixek Partners for about $366.8 million. The Istir launch date is October 9, and nothing goes to the press before then. Legal wants the Juloxix Partners term sheet countersigned before January 11.

// ChipGate reader: MAX_SPLIT_GAP_MS bounds the interval between
// mat reads before a runner is flagged as a missed split.
// Support: do NOT raise this for the Harlowe Bay Marathon config;
// it masks dead antennas. If splits look wrong, confirm the
// reader firmware matches the fleet baseline. The expected
// firmware build token follows this comment.

session token of kahag-bawip = htk6_729d08

For sales leads. We have reached heads of terms with Bram Oster to operate three franchised outlets under the Fernleigh brand in the Coltmarsh district. Royalty structure follows our standard schedule; training and fit-out support come from central budget. The agreement includes exclusivity within the district for two years, subject to performance targets. Sales leads should not discuss terms with existing partners until the announcement. Expect a full rollout pack next month. The confidential expansion note follows below.

internal memo for bawep-haweg: Zorvanox Systems is in early talks to buy Weniusek Systems for about $23.3 million. The Ralax launch date is October 4, and nothing goes to the press before then.

Key ceremony checklist — item 7 (Graphlet N+1 fix)

Before promoting the batched-resolver patch that eliminates the N+1 queries on the Ordervine schema, the signing key shard must be reconstituted. Confirm two witnesses are present, verify the build hash against the ceremony log, then open the shard vault. Entry requires the recovery passphrase below.

strongbox words: druiel-frador-brieth-druys-fenys-zorwyn-zorael